Lil' Kim Hairstyles: A Kaleidoscope of Creativity
Lil' Kim's hairstyles weren't merely accessories; they were integral components of her persona, reflecting her mood, her music, and her unapologetic self-expression. Her evolution as an artist is mirrored in the transformation of her hair. From the early days of more natural styles, often styled in sleek bobs or intricate braids, she quickly transitioned into a world of vibrant, gravity-defying wigs.
Her signature look involved bold colors – fiery reds, electric blues, shocking pinks – often incorporating unexpected elements like shaved sides, dramatic bangs, or intricate interwoven designs. She wasn't afraid to experiment with textures, employing everything from sleek, straight styles to voluminous curls and gravity-defying updos. These weren't simply wigs; they were works of art, meticulously crafted to enhance her already striking features and amplify her stage presence. She used her hair to create different facets of her persona, sometimes appearing demure and sophisticated, and at other times, overtly aggressive and provocative. This chameleon-like ability to reinvent herself through her hair solidified her status as a true style innovator.
Beyond the color and texture, the *shape* of Lil' Kim's wigs was equally significant. She popularized styles that were both futuristic and retro, often incorporating elements of classic Hollywood glamour with a distinctly modern edge. Think towering beehives, sculpted bobs, and dramatic side-swept fringes, all executed with a level of precision that elevated them beyond simple hairstyles into statements.
Lil' Kim's Iconic Wig: The Pinnacle of Self-Expression
While Lil' Kim experimented with various styles, certain wigs became inextricably linked to her image. These weren't just memorable; they were iconic. Many of these iconic looks feature her signature "Chanel" aesthetic – a term reflecting the high-fashion, luxurious, and often bespoke nature of her wig designs. These wigs weren't mass-produced; they were meticulously handcrafted, often incorporating elements of luxury and high-end design. The use of expensive materials, intricate detailing, and unique color combinations elevated these wigs beyond mere accessories, transforming them into wearable art pieces that reflected her status and artistic vision.
One of her most memorable looks involved a vibrant, bubblegum-pink, shoulder-length bob, perfectly coiffed and impeccably styled. This wig, often seen in photographs and music videos from the late 90s and early 2000s, perfectly captured her playful yet powerful personality. Other iconic styles included elaborate, multi-colored creations that incorporated braids, twists, and extensions, showcasing a masterful blend of textures and colors. These wigs weren't just about visual impact; they were about conveying a message, a feeling, a specific aspect of her complex and multifaceted persona.
